A strict one design framework of the Hurricane 5.9 has ensured competitive buying and running costs since its inception.

The twin trapeze layout and superb engineering integrity has produced a cat even faster than the classic single trapezed tornado but with great tolerance to differing weights.

With an overall beam of 8 feet the 5.9 can be trailed without dismantiling making her perfect for holiday sailing or the race circuit.

The 5.9 is designed to give tornado like performance coupled with smooth predictable handling. In many conditions the 5.9 will actually outpace the classic tornado.

The boat is equipped with kick up rudders and centre boards which ride up on impact reducing risk of damage.

The mylar mainsail gives long life and low maintenance with less frequent need for replacement.

And with the proven SX rig (3 sail) the boat is better than ever.
